How I Got Here

I’ve been drawn to photography since childhood. I was about six or seven when my brother let me hold his Canon 35mm film SLR. I remember how it felt to look through the viewfinder – seeing the world through that limited rectangular frame. I can still feel the roughness of the camera strap against my neck, the weight of the camera, the cool temperature of the camera body.
By third grade, I’d found a 110 camera at a garage sale. I’d been saving for it, and when I finally brought it home, I was hooked. The rest is history.
To tell the truth, I’ve always been a witness of sorts. The one who sees moments others might miss. Those in-between moments you see throughout this site? Those are my favorite moments – and they often end up being my client families’ favorites too, because I caught that MOM moment. You know the one. The one that might be missed because everyone’s waiting for the “say cheese” smile? (We don’t ever “say cheese,” except ironically, of course.)
Before becoming a professional photographer, I worked as an RN in ICU and CVICU. I spent years with people during their most critical moments – crisis, loss, the hardest days of their lives. Some of the most challenging days of my life were as a nurse. I’m eternally grateful for those experiences because they refined my vision.
A series of events surrounding my second daughter’s birth shifted my priorities. My vision for what I wanted to do in service to others changed. I realized I wanted to be part of the other end of the spectrum: celebrating growth, milestones, and memory-making rather than crisis.
In 2005, I founded Marmalade Photography. Twenty-plus years later, I’m still here, doing what I love – creating beautiful imagery for my clients and their families, witnessing and documenting the moments that matter most to families like yours.

WHAT’S BEHIND THE NAME “MARMALADE”?
When I created Marmalade Photography in 2005, I wanted a name that represented what matters most: family.
MAR – Marianne (me)
MA – Madeline (my oldest daughter)
LA – Lauren (my youngest daughter)
DE – Duane (my husband)
Marmalade is family.

I’m also a mom myself, which informs everything I do. I understand the chaos of coordinating schedules, the challenge of getting everyone camera-ready, and the value of preserving these fleeting moments. I bring that understanding to every session.Investment & Pricing Philosophy
You won’t find individual pricing listed on my website but I do provide ranges – because your needs differ from every other client before you. Please note: we do not have a minimum spend, as we believe in creating collections that fit your needs and budget.
Every family is different. Your vision, the products you want, the scope of your session – these all factor into your investment. I prefer to have a conversation about what matters most to you, then create a custom collection that fits your needs and your vision.
Sessions with Marmalade Photography represent a significant investment – this is professional photography with an emphasis on creating displayed artwork that will last for generations. I work with families who value this level of service and understand the importance of preserving their family’s story through heirloom-quality portraits.
Investment ranges for our typical sessions based on our Signature Session (unlimited time, unlimited outfit changes):
• Comprehensive collections: $6,000+ includes session fee, gallery wall display(s), heirloom album, and digital imagery
• Starting point: $1,000+ includes session fee (location dependent), one wall print, and a variety of gift prints (8×10 and smaller)
